São Raimundo Nonato is a city located in the southern region of Piauí, Brazil, approximately 576 km from the capital, Teresina. It is renowned for its close association with the Serra da Capivara National Park, a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its prehistoric rock paintings and archaeological significance. The city is part of the Capivara-Confusões Ecological Corridor, linking it to the Serra das Confusões National Park. Visitors can explore the rich cultural heritage and natural beauty of the area, making it a perfect destination for nature lovers and history enthusiasts.
